Output a70838fe70ffeff78c3750238c762d642a2a589a9aeb871d43f95dd657435c73:2

value
10812737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b6fb4da2b40752195e029535f24f3d14b129264 OP_EQUAL
address
3QcVMCBo856pvweMNXHQWv84cdGtTPvj4u
transaction
a70838fe70ffeff78c3750238c762d642a2a589a9aeb871d43f95dd657435c73
spent
true